Transporting the machine
First, slide the saddle (B) towards the front of the frame (A/M) as shown. Then lift the
rear part of the frame (A/M) into the air and use the front wheels to move the machine.
Instructions for using the computer
Functions
•
TIME
Displays the exercise time (0~99:59 minutes).
•
DISTANCE (DIST)
Displays the distance (0.00-999.9 km)
•
Number of strikes (SPM)
Displays the total number of strokes (0~9999)
•
Average function (AVG)
Shows the average speed (km/h), calories burned per hour
(cal/h) and time per 500 meters (/500m), which change in the "AVG" window.
Functions of the buttons
•
ON/OFF
: When the machine is in the off state, press the button and the machine will
turn on. If you want to turn the machine off, then press the button for 3 seconds.
•
ON/OFF
: When setting values, this button confirms the selected value and switches
to the next function.
•
MODE
: Press this button to select functions.
•
UP
(
▲
)
: Increase the value of the function.
•
DOWN (
▼
)
: Decrease the value of the function.
•
RESET
: This button resets the displayed or set values of the function.
•
KM/ML
: Use this button to select kilometres or miles.
•
SPEED
: The speed will appear on the display.
•
/500M
: The average time for 500 metres will appear on the display.
•
CAL/H
: The average calories burned per hour will appear on the display.
Note: If the display does not appear crisp, try replacing the batteries in the console.
Battery: LR6 AA 1.5V ×2
